#e7e8ec color RGB value is (231,232,236). #e7e8ec color name is Custom Color color.

#e7e8ec hex color red value is 231, green value is 232 and the blue value of its RGB is 236. Cylindrical-coordinate representations (also known as HSL) of color #e7e8ec hue: 0.63, saturation: 0.12 and the lightness value of e7e8ec is 0.92.

The process color (four color CMYK) of #e7e8ec color hex is 0.02, 0.02, 0.00, 0.07. Web safe color of #e7e8ec is #ffffff. Color #e7e8ec contains mainly BLUE color.

About #E7E8EC Custom Color

#E7E8EC (Custom Color) is a blue-based color with RGB values of 231, 232, 236. This color belongs to the blue color family and can be used in various design applications including web design, graphic design, interior design, and branding projects.

When working with #e7e8ec, designers often pair it with complementary colors to create visual contrast, or use analogous colors for a more harmonious palette. The shades (darker versions) and tints (lighter versions) shown above provide a monochromatic color scheme that works well for creating depth and hierarchy in designs.

For web development, #e7e8ec can be implemented using various CSS color formats including hexadecimal (#e7e8ec), RGB (rgb(231, 232, 236)), HSL (hsl(228, 12%, 92%)), or CMYK for print projects. The web-safe equivalent of this color is #ffffff, which ensures consistent display across older browsers and devices.
